Ryu Ishigori storms the Culling Game arc as a brutally straightforward fighter whose record-breaking cursed energy output defines every confrontation. His visual identity is built on raw contrast and physical mass. The palette opens with Mirage (#1B1B2F), a deep black that shapes his wild, spiky hair and untamed silhouette, then grounds his muscular frame in Charade (#2E2E3E), a dark charcoal vest tone. Warm skin is rendered through Twine (#C08552), while his devastating Granite Blast technique erupts in Royal Blue (#4A7FE5). For designers seeking accurate Jujutsu Kaisen color codes, this five-swatch set delivers a complete, production-ready reference.

Ryu Ishigori Jujutsu Kaisen Color Codes: HEX, RGB, CMYK

Preview Color Name HEX RGB CMYK
Mirage #1B1B2F 27, 27, 47 43, 43, 0, 82
Charade #2E2E3E 46, 46, 62 26, 26, 0, 76
Twine #C08552 192, 133, 82 0, 31, 57, 25
Royal Blue #4A7FE5 74, 127, 229 68, 45, 0, 10
Mystic #E8EDF2 232, 237, 242 4, 2, 0, 5

Ryu Ishigori Color Scheme Breakdown

Mirage#1B1B2F

This deep black represents Ryu Ishigori’s wild, spiky hair that frames his aggressive face, reinforcing his raw, untamed personality and overwhelming physical presence throughout the Culling Game arc.

Charade#2E2E3E

This dark charcoal defines his sleeveless vest and rugged lower garment, grounding his massive muscular silhouette in shadow and emphasizing his brutal, no-nonsense combat aesthetic without decorative flair.

Twine#C08552

This warm tan shade captures Ishigori’s weathered skin tone across his broad shoulders, arms, and face, highlighting the sheer physical density and endurance that define his fighting identity.

Royal Blue#4A7FE5

This vivid blue manifests in his Granite Blast cursed technique, the concentrated energy sphere he charges between his palms, symbolizing the absurd, record-breaking cursed energy output he possesses.

Mystic#E8EDF2

This near-white tone appears at the blazing core of his Granite Blast just before release, representing the compressed destructive peak of his cursed energy and his ultimate lethal intent.

The Design Philosophy behind Ryu Ishigori’s Palette

The design team anchors Ishigori’s palette in a deliberate dark-to-light gradient that mirrors his combat arc: two near-black tones, Mirage (#1B1B2F) and Charade (#2E2E3E), compress his silhouette into a dense, shadow-heavy mass, visually communicating the sheer cursed energy he stores before release. Twine (#C08552) introduces organic warmth, reminding viewers that beneath the brutality is a weathered, enduring human body. The sudden leap to Royal Blue (#4A7FE5) and Mystic (#E8EDF2) replicates the Granite Blast’s charge-and-detonate rhythm—calm compression followed by blinding output. This contrast strategy succeeds because it translates a narrative beat (stored power → explosive release) directly into color temperature and luminance, giving UI and motion designers a built-in storytelling hierarchy without additional illustration.

FAQs about Ryu Ishigori Jujutsu Kaisen Color Codes

What is the exact HEX code for Ryu Ishigori’s Granite Blast energy color?

The Granite Blast cursed technique is rendered in Royal Blue, HEX #4A7FE5 (RGB 74, 127, 229). At the blast’s peak core, it transitions to Mystic, HEX #E8EDF2, representing the compressed destructive maximum of his cursed energy output.

What colors make up Ryu Ishigori’s outfit and hair in Jujutsu Kaisen?

His wild, spiky hair uses Mirage at HEX #1B1B2F, while his sleeveless vest and rugged lower garment are defined by Charade at HEX #2E2E3E. Together these two dark tones ground his massive silhouette and reinforce his no-nonsense combat aesthetic.

Which accent color represents Ishigori’s skin tone, and how is it used in design?

Ishigori’s weathered skin is captured by Twine, HEX #C08552 (RGB 192, 133, 82). In UI or illustration workflows, this warm tan works as a mid-tone accent between the dark base palette and the bright energy highlights, adding organic depth without competing for attention.
